Tips for Creating and Sharing High-Quality Content
Creating high-quality user-generated content for Arena Plus requires a blend of creativity, technical skill, and strategic thinking. To start, content creators should focus on best practices for design and optimization. For custom maps or mods, this means ensuring compatibility with the latest ArenaPlus updates and testing thoroughly to avoid bugs. Using the platform's built-in tools, like the Level Editor, can streamline this process. Additionally, optimizing assets for performance is crucial; for example, reducing polygon counts in 3D models or compressing textures can prevent lag and improve accessibility. Design-wise, creators should aim for originality while considering user preferences—drawing inspiration from sources like Hong Kong's rich culture can yield unique and appealing content. It's also beneficial to seek feedback early and often, leveraging community forums to refine ideas before full release.
